Understanding the FIFA World Ranking System
The FIFA World Rankings, first published in August 1993, serve as the official barometer for assessing and comparing the performance of international football teams worldwide. These rankings are not static; they are updated on a monthly basis, reflecting the constant ebb and flow of international competitions. The official site of the international governing body of football, FIFA, provides news, national associations, competitions, results, fixtures, development, and organization details, all contributing to the transparency and authority of these rankings. The FIFA points/ranks are updated daily, ensuring the most current reflection of team strength. The core principle behind the ranking system is to measure a team's actual strength, allowing for a considerable amount to be learned about the ranking value (or rating points) of a team. Unlike a simple win-loss record, the FIFA ranking system takes into account several critical factors to ensure a fair and accurate representation of a team's global standing. This complex algorithm is designed to reward consistent performance, victories against stronger opponents, and success in significant tournaments.How Points Are Calculated
The calculation of FIFA ranking points is based on a sophisticated formula that considers the outcome of a match, the importance of the match, the strength of the opponent, and the continental confederation's weighting. While the exact formula can be intricate, some key components are publicly known. For instance, the value of an opponent is based on the formula: 200 minus the opponent's ranking position. This means beating a higher-ranked team yields significantly more points than defeating a lower-ranked one. The importance of a match also plays a crucial role. For example: * `I = 2.5` for continental final rounds and FIFA Confederations Cup matches. * `I = 3.0` for FIFA World Cup™ final rounds. * Other matches, such as FIFA World Cup™ qualifying group stage matches and continental qualifiers, also carry specific importance values. This multi-faceted approach ensures that a team's ranking is a comprehensive reflection of its competitive performance across various levels of international football. Iran's national football team, Team Melli, has a rich and storied history in international football, marked by periods of significant achievement and occasional setbacks. Their performance in the FIFA World Ranking reflects this journey, showcasing their consistent presence among Asia's elite and their efforts to establish themselves more firmly on the global stage. The Islamic Republic of Iran Football Federation's details are integral to understanding this journey, as the federation, founded in 1920 and a FIFA member since 1948, is the governing body for football in Iran. It is also a member of the Asian Football Confederation (AFC). Team Melli's consistent participation in major tournaments, including the FIFA World Cup™, has been a key factor in their ranking trajectory. Iran achieved qualification for a World Cup in 1978 for the first time, marking a significant milestone in their footballing history. Subsequent qualifications have further solidified their international profile.All-Time Highs and Lows
Over the decades, Iran's FIFA ranking has seen considerable fluctuations, reflecting the cyclical nature of national team performance. While specific all-time lowest ranks are not detailed in the provided data, we can highlight their pinnacle. In July 2005, Iran reached their highest position since the creation of the ranking, achieving the 15th spot in the FIFA World Ranking. This remarkable achievement underscored a period of strong performance and consistency for Team Melli. However, the data also notes that "good performances at the continental level have not effectively translated to the global level." This observation points to a recurring challenge for Iran: while they often dominate within Asia, converting that dominance into sustained success against top-tier global opponents in tournaments like the World Cup remains an area for growth. In the most recent updates, Iran's national football team has demonstrated remarkable stability in the FIFA World Ranking. The latest FIFA World Ranking, released on Thursday, confirmed that Iran's national football team has retained its 18th position. This consistency is a testament to their recent performances and strategic matches. While the ranking continues to be led by world champion Argentina, followed by Spain in 2nd and France in 3rd after a recent defeat, Iran's ability to hold its ground among the top 20 globally is a significant achievement. This solid position is particularly noteworthy given the intense competition in international football, where every match can influence a team's standing.Recent Performance and Stability
The stability of Iran's ranking can be directly attributed to their recent match results. The national team’s standing remained stable following a draw against Uzbekistan and a victory over Qatar in its Group A fixtures in October. These crucial matches, part of the competitive landscape that influences rankings, allowed Team Melli to maintain their strong position. A total of 245 international matches have influenced these rankings since December 2024, highlighting the competitive nature of the global football scene. For Iran to retain its 18th spot amidst such a high volume of influential matches speaks volumes about their current form and strategic approach to international friendlies and qualifiers. Within the Asian Football Confederation (AFC), Iran has consistently been a powerhouse, often vying for the top spot. Their strong performances in continental qualifiers and tournaments have cemented their status as one of Asia's premier footballing nations. The latest FIFA World Rankings frequently show Iran at or near the top of the Asian list, a testament to their consistent quality. For instance, Islamic Republic of Iran have maintained their position as Asia’s top team, sitting in 21st spot in the latest FIFA World Rankings released on Thursday, though other data points show them at 18th. This slight variation in specific numbers across different updates underscores the dynamic nature of the rankings, but the underlying trend of Iran's strong position within Asia remains clear. Team Melli were notably the first Asian team to confirm their spot in the FIFA World Cup Qatar 2022 after beating Iraq on matchday seven. This early qualification is a strong indicator of their regional dominance.Comparing with Asian Rivals
While Iran often leads the pack, other Asian teams are also making significant strides. Japan remains a formidable force, consistently ranked among the top teams globally and within Asia. In one instance, Japan remained the best team in Asia at 16th, while in another, Japan climbed one spot to 15th in the rankings. This highlights the tight competition at the top of Asian football. Despite Japan's strong showing, Team Melli are frequently second in the Asian ranking, followed by Korea Republic and Australia. The Football Federation Islamic Republic of Iran (FFIRI) is the central pillar supporting the development and management of football in the country. Founded in 1920, it boasts a long and storied history, becoming a member of FIFA in 1948. As the governing body, FFIRI is responsible for organizing national leagues, managing national teams (including Team Melli), and ensuring compliance with international football standards. The FFIRI's strategic decisions regarding coaching appointments, youth development programs, and the scheduling of international friendlies directly impact Iran's FIFA ranking. By arranging high-quality matches against strong opponents, the federation provides Team Melli with opportunities to earn valuable ranking points. Their efforts in securing participation in continental and global competitions, such as the FIFA Club World Cup 2025™, are crucial for maintaining and improving Iran's global standing.
